The Oklahoma Sooner Ticket Marketplace has released the following statements regarding recent developments in ticket availability, fan safety measures, and policy changes ahead of the upcoming NCAA football season. With the Sooners entering a highly anticipated schedule, interest in tickets has surged, prompting officials to clarify several key updates for fans.
First and foremost, the marketplace has acknowledged the unprecedented demand for home game tickets this season. Following Oklahoma’s recent move to the Southeastern Conference (SEC), marquee matchups are drawing national attention. As a result, the ticket marketplace has emphasized its commitment to ensuring a fair and secure purchasing process for all fans. According to the statement, “The Oklahoma Sooner Ticket Marketplace continues to prioritize a fan-first approach by increasing transparency, reducing scalping, and enhancing the digital ticketing experience.”
In response to growing concerns over fraudulent ticket sales, the marketplace has partnered with a third-party verification service. This partnership aims to safeguard consumers by authenticating tickets before they are posted for resale. The statement also outlines a zero-tolerance policy for scalpers and bots that artificially inflate prices or mislead fans. “We are working closely with tech partners and compliance teams to remove listings that violate our fair-use policy,” officials noted.
In addition to anti-fraud measures, the Oklahoma Sooner Ticket Marketplace is rolling out a dynamic pricing model that adjusts ticket prices based on real-time demand and seating availability. This model, while controversial in some circles, is being implemented to promote fairness and market-based pricing. The statement explains that “This approach will help balance access across a wide range of fans, from students and alumni to families and first-time attendees.”
To accommodate increased traffic, especially for SEC-related matchups, the marketplace is also expanding digital infrastructure. A new, more responsive website and mobile app update are being introduced before the start of the season. The upgraded platforms aim to streamline the buying experience and reduce the likelihood of site crashes during high-demand events. Officials stated that “fan feedback has been instrumental in shaping these upgrades.”
Another critical point in the statement was related to COVID-19 and public safety policies. While restrictions have eased significantly, the ticket marketplace affirmed that it remains in communication with public health authorities and the University of Oklahoma to implement any necessary precautions. This includes contactless ticketing, increased sanitation stations at stadium entry points, and optional mask zones for those who feel more comfortable with added precautions.
Lastly, the marketplace reaffirmed its commitment to inclusivity and accessibility. New features aimed at improving access for fans with disabilities are being incorporated, including better seat selection tools, ADA seating filters, and live chat support to assist with special accommodations.
In summary, the Oklahoma Sooner Ticket Marketplace’s recent statements reflect a proactive stance on multiple fronts—fair access, security, pricing, technology, and fan well-being. As demand for Oklahoma football grows in its SEC era, these changes aim to support a smoother, safer, and more equitable experience for every Sooner fan.
